Data Privacy and Ethics
Data privacy is the right of citizens to control how their personal information is collected and used. Data protection is a subset of privacy. This is because protecting user data and sensitive information is the first step in protecting user data privacy. US data privacy laws are regulated at the federal level. Do not use or disclose personal data related to the content. Any other personal data shall not be used or disclosed without the express, separate and personal consent of the customer. Do not store, use or disclose any Customer Data unless Company is required by applicable law or regulation to continue to store such data. Businesses that apply key ethical principles such as fairness, privacy, transparency, and accountability to their AI models and outputs can maintain trust in how their data is used, building greater goodwill and loyalty, thereby enhancing their reputation and brand value.
